Job Summary
JOB SUMMARYThe Head of Family Advisory and Trust leads the Private Bank’s estate planning division, overseeing the development and implementation of estate strategies for high-net-worth individuals, families, and business clients. This role ensures that estate planning services align with regulatory requirements, client needs, and the bank’s broader wealth management objectives.
Pay Range - $275,972 - $386,361 - $496,750
